Agenda:  

     Hands on Play with Map Reduce. 

        - we willl take up three or four problems. And implement the solutions using MR. Discuss Best practices while implementing them.
        - Bini, prasad, sivakumar are working on Plug n Play Ubuntu VM image with preloaded Hadoop ecosytem. It will be only available to all the users of our group by this weekend.
          You can just download , start the cluster. Everything(java, Hadoop Core, eclipse IDE) is completely installed.hadoop version - 1.1.1
           The same cluster will be used for hands on during our meetup.

Hi,

we prefer to go with plain vanilla hadoop itself.
There are some constraints comes while we go with cloudera or hourtonworks solutions.
Once people are comfortable with apache version, its easy to use other versions
